Job Delivery Driver in London

Summary

This position enables staff to carry out the mission of the London Public Library in providing public library services by picking up and delivering materials in a timely, efficient and safe manner to all locations, partners and users. Reporting to the Supervisor, Facility Services, the Delivery Driver also performs minor building maintenance and related functions.

Accountabilities

1. Deliveries

· Picks up, sorts and delivers books, mail and other materials on a daily basis, including materials for the Financial Services department to Library locations,using Library vehicles in a safe and efficient manner and ensuring security of vehicle and contents.

· Delivers items for Friends of the Library annual book sale and Library Book Store.

· Picks up, delivers and moves furniture, equipment etc., as required, i.e. new location start-ups, location renovations.

· Performs work in compliance with all applicable legislation, codes and Library policy and procedures.

· Maintains Library vehicles in a neat and clean condition.

· Monitors vehicle performance and reports vehicle operational problems to the Supervisor, Facility Services.

2. Facilities Department Support

· Supports work of the shipping/receiving function by packing materials for outgoing shipment of materials; unpacking incoming materials and arranging for distribution.

· Performs minor building maintenance work and minor repairs on buildings and furniture, such as painting walls, replacing light bulbs, changing clock batteries, etc. system-wide as required.

· Sets up/takes down rooms with tables, chairs, equipment, etc. for meetings and events.

· Performs work of the Caretaker as required.

· Performs related duties and undertakes special projects as assigned.

Qualifications

· Completion of Grade 12 secondary school program or equivalent.

· Current and valid Ontario G Driver’s Licence.

· Proven experience driving a truck.

  • The ability to meet delivery deadlines.
  • Good interpersonal skills.
  • Demonstrated ability to communicate effectively orally and in writing.
  • Demonstrated ability to work independently and collaboratively in a team environment.
  • Demonstrated ability to work successfully in an automated environment.
